The movie is set between the events of Saw and Saw II, when Jigsaw embarks on a trip to Mexico in search of a life-saving medical procedure. But alas, like most things in life, it turns out to be a scam. And you know what they say about messing with Jigsaw – he never takes it lying down!

Get ready for some nail-biting suspense as Jigsaw takes matters into his own hands and decides to punish the con artists responsible for the medical scam. Will his plan be a success? You’ll have to endure 118 minutes of heart-pounding terror to find out!

But wait, there’s more! Just when you thought the bloodshed was over, there’s a mind-boggling mid-credits scene that sets the stage for the next chapter of this hair-raising franchise. Picture this: Henry, one of Jigsaw’s earliest victims, is held captive. And guess who’s behind his torturous fate? It’s not Amanda, Jigsaw’s infamous assistant, but Mark Hoffman, a police officer turned co-conspirator. Now that’s a shocker!

Why stop at ten movies when you can have eleven? In a post-screening Q&A, Saw producers Mark Burg and Oren Koules spilled the beans on their plans for the future. Brace yourself because the next installment will focus on none other than Hoffman himself! It’s time for us to get inside the twisted mind of this co-conspirator and learn more about his dark past.
